The Parallax Effect is a phenomenon in physics where the position or direction of an object appears to differ when viewed from different positions. It is used in various fields such as astronomy to measure distances to nearby stars, in computer graphics to create an illusion of depth, and in visual perception to perceive distances.

Here's a step-by-step explanation:

  1. Imagine you're looking at an object, like a tree, with one eye closed. Then, you switch eyes. The tree seems to move compared to the background. This apparent movement is due to the change in your viewing position. This is the basic idea of the parallax effect.

  2. In astronomy, the parallax effect is used to measure distances to nearby stars. Astronomers observe a star from two different points in Earth's orbit around the sun. The star appears to move against the background of more distant stars. This apparent movement is the parallax shift.

  3. The amount of parallax shift gives astronomers a triangle with a base (the distance between the two observation points) and angles (from the observations). Using simple geometry, they can then calculate the distance to the star.

  4. In computer graphics, the parallax effect is used to create an illusion of depth. Objects closer to the viewer move faster across the screen than objects further away, giving a sense of three-dimensionality.

  5. In visual perception, the parallax effect helps us perceive distances. Each of our eyes sees the world from a slightly different angle. Our brain uses the difference between these two images to judge how far away things are.
